Case Study - Small Business Automates Receipt Generation

In today's fast-paced business world, small businesses need to streamline their operations and provide a professional experience for their customers. One key aspect is generating high-quality receipts that accurately reflect customer purchases of products or services.

Creating professional-looking receipts can be time-consuming and challenging for small business owners who may not have the resources to hire a dedicated designer or develop their receipt generation system. That's where cloudlayer.io comes in.

In this case study, we'll explore how a small business successfully leveraged cloudlayer.io's document generation service to automate its receipt generation process and improve its customer experience. We'll discuss their challenges, how they used cloudlayer.io, and how they customized their receipts to fit their branding. We'll also examine the benefits they realized from cloudlayer.io, including cost savings and improved efficiency.

Background of the small business

The small business we're focusing on in this case study is a local retail store that sells various goods, ranging from clothing and accessories to home decor and gift items. The store has been in operation for several years and has a loyal customer base, but the owners recognized the need to modernize their operations and improve their customer experience. One area they identified needing improvement was their receipt generation process, which was time-consuming and lacked the professional look and feels they wanted to provide for their customers.

After researching various solutions, they discovered cloudlayer.io and decided to try it out to see if it could meet their needs. The rest of this case study will detail their experience using cloudlayer.io to generate professional-looking receipts for their business.

The challenge of generating professional-looking receipts

Generating professional-looking receipts can be challenging for small businesses, especially those with limited resources or design expertise. Creating receipts from scratch requires knowledge of design principles, formatting, branding, and time to develop a custom template. This can be daunting for small business owners who are already juggling multiple responsibilities and may not have the necessary design skills.

Furthermore, manually generating receipts can be time-consuming and error-prone. Small business owners may spend hours manually entering data into receipt templates each week, which can lead to mistakes and inconsistencies. This detracts from the customer experience and eats into the owner's valuable time and resources.

Overall, the challenge of generating professional-looking receipts for small businesses involves balancing design quality, efficiency, and accuracy, all while keeping costs in check.

Using cloudlayer.io

After recognizing the challenges of generating professional-looking receipts for their business, the small business we're focusing on in this case study began researching solutions that could help streamline their process. They discovered cloudlayer.io, a document generation service that offers easy-to-use APIs, SDKs, and integrations to automate the creation of PDFs and images for various documents, including receipts.

Cloudlayer.io's features and benefits immediately caught the small business owner's attention. They were impressed by the ability to use pre-built templates or create their custom templates using cloudlayer.io's powerful templating syntax based on Nunjucks. They also appreciated the option to generate receipts from HTML or URLs, making incorporating their existing branding and design elements easy.

Intrigued by cloudlayer.io's potential, the small business signed up for the free account and started exploring the service's capabilities.

Signing up for cloudlayer.io's free account

Signing up for cloudlayer.io's free account is a simple process that only takes a few minutes. The small business owner began by visiting the cloudlayer.io website and clicking the "Get Started for Free" button. They were then prompted to create an account by entering their email address and password or using Google SignOn.

Once they created an account, they were given access to the cloudlayer.io dashboard to explore the various features and options available. They were pleased to see that the free account included 100 document credits, which allowed them to try out the service and generate up to 100 documents without incurring any costs.

The small business owner found the cloudlayer.io dashboard intuitive and user-friendly, with clear instructions and help documentation to guide them through the process. They were excited to start using cloudlayer.io to generate professional-looking receipts for their business.

One of the first things the small business owner did after signing up for cloudlayer.io was to explore the PDF templates gallery. This gallery offers a variety of pre-built templates that can be used for generating professional-looking receipts, invoices, and other documents.

The small business owner was impressed by the quality and variety of templates available and appreciated that they could be customized with their branding and design elements. They also noticed that the templates were organized by industry, making finding templates relevant to their business easy.

After exploring the gallery, the small business owner used one of the pre-built templates for their receipts. They selected a template that matched their branding and customized it with their logo, business information, and other relevant details. They were pleased with how easy it was to customize the template and generate a professional-looking receipt with cloudlayer.io.

Customizing a template to fit the small business's branding

Customizing a template to check the small business's branding is essential in creating a professional-looking receipt. With cloudlayer.io's PDF templates gallery, this process is made easy with the ability to customize templates using the powerful templating syntax based on Nunjucks.

The small business owner began by selecting a template from the PDF templates gallery that matched their branding and the style they wanted to convey. Once they selected the template, they used the customization options available in cloudlayer.io to add their logo, business information, and other relevant details.

Cloudlayer.io's templating syntax allows for precise control over the appearance and formatting of the receipt. The small business owner adjusted the font styles, colors, and layout to match their branding, creating a cohesive look and feel for their receipts.

Overall, the customization process was straightforward and efficient, allowing the small business owner to create a professional-looking receipt that accurately reflected their brand identity.

Using cloudlayer.io's templating syntax to populate data fields

One of the key benefits of using cloudlayer.io for generating receipts is the powerful templating syntax based on Nunjucks. This syntax allows for precise control over the formatting and appearance of the receipt, as well as the ability to populate data fields with dynamic information.

The small business owner took advantage of this feature by using cloudlayer.io's templating syntax to populate data fields on their receipts with dynamic information such as customer names, purchase amounts, and dates. They passed this information as a JSON string, which cloudlayer.io merged with the template to generate a fully formatted and customized receipt.

The ability to dynamically populate data fields saves time and ensures accuracy, as there is less opportunity for human error when entering information manually. It also allows for a more personalized customer experience, as each receipt can be customized with specific details for each transaction.

Overall, the small business owner found cloudlayer.io's templating syntax to be a powerful tool for generating customized receipts that accurately reflected the details of each transaction.

Generating receipts using cloudlayer.io's API

In addition to the user-friendly dashboard and pre-built templates, cloudlayer.io offers a robust API for seamless integration with other systems and platforms. The small business owner took advantage of this feature by using cloudlayer.io's API to generate receipts automatically.

Cloudlayer.io's API is built on a REST architecture, which makes it easy to integrate with a wide range of programming languages and frameworks. The small business owner used their preferred programming language to send a request to cloudlayer.io's API, passing in the necessary parameters such as the template ID and dynamic data fields.

Once the request was received by cloudlayer.io, the API generated a customized PDF receipt using the provided template and data and returned the result to the small business owner's application. This process was fast, reliable, and fully automated, allowing the small business owner to generate receipts without manual intervention.

The small business owner was impressed by the flexibility and power of cloudlayer.io's API and appreciated the ability to generate customized receipts automatically using their code. This feature saved them time and allowed them to integrate receipt generation seamlessly into their existing workflow.

Integrating cloudlayer.io with the small business's point-of-sale system

Integrating cloudlayer.io with the small business's point-of-sale system was crucial in streamlining their receipt generation process. With this integration, the small business could automatically generate receipts as part of their existing checkout process without manual intervention.

The integration process was straightforward, thanks to cloudlayer.io's robust API and well-documented integration guides. The small business's development team used their preferred programming language to send a request to cloudlayer.io's API when a purchase was made, passing in the necessary parameters such as the template ID and dynamic data fields.

Cloudlayer.io's API generated a customized PDF receipt using the provided template and data and returned the result to the small business's point-of-sale system. The receipt was then printed or emailed to the customer, depending on their preference.

The integration with cloudlayer.io saved time, reduced errors and provided a more professional and consistent experience for the small business's customers. In addition, they received a customized receipt with all the necessary information, including the small business's branding and contact information.

Overall, the integration with cloudlayer.io was a success for small businesses, allowing them to automate their receipt generation process and provide a more streamlined customer experience.

Automating the receipt generation process

Thanks to cloudlayer.io's API and integration capabilities, the small business was able to automate its receipt generation process fully. This automation saved time, reduced errors and allowed the small business to focus on other important tasks and initiatives.

With the integration, a small business could automatically generate customized receipts as part of its existing checkout process. They no longer needed to manually enter information or generate receipts separately, as cloudlayer.io's API seamlessly took care of the entire process.

In addition, the small business was able to take advantage of cloudlayer.io's webhook feature to receive real-time updates on the status of their receipt generation requests. This allowed them to keep track of their receipt generation activity and receive notifications if any issues arose.

Automating their receipt generation process with cloudlayer.io was a game-changer for small businesses. They saved time, reduced errors, and provided a more professional and consistent customer experience while focusing on other essential aspects of their business.

The benefits of using cloudlayer.io for receipt generation

There are several key benefits to using cloudlayer.io for receipt generation, as the small business discovered. These benefits include:

  1. Professional-looking receipts: Cloudlayer.io offers a variety of pre-built templates and customization options that allow small businesses to generate professional-looking receipts quickly. These receipts include all the necessary information, such as the small business's branding, contact information, and itemized purchase details.
  2. Customization options: With cloudlayer.io, small businesses can customize their receipts to match their branding and formatting preferences. This level of customization ensures that each receipt looks and feels unique to the small business.
  3. Automation: Cloudlayer.io's API and integration capabilities allow small businesses to automate their receipt generation process fully. This saves time, reduces errors, and enables small businesses to focus on other essential tasks.
  4. Integration with existing systems: Cloudlayer.io's API can be easily integrated with various point-of-sale systems and other business applications. This makes it easy for small businesses to incorporate receipt generation into their existing workflows.
  5. Fast and reliable rendering: Cloudlayer.io uses a custom Chrome rendering cluster for fast and accurate PDF and image generation. This ensures that receipts are generated quickly and with high fidelity, even for complex templates and data.

Receipt generation offers small businesses a powerful and flexible solution that can save time, reduce errors, and provide customers with a more professional and consistent experience.

Saving time and resources with cloudlayer.io

One of the most significant benefits that the small business experienced with cloudlayer.io was the ability to save time and resources. Before using cloudlayer.io, the small business generated receipts manually, a time-consuming and error-prone process. With cloudlayer.io, a small business could fully automate its receipt generation process, saving significant time and reducing errors.

In addition, cloudlayer.io's templating system and customization options allowed small businesses to generate receipts quickly and efficiently without sacrificing quality. Rather than spending time manually formatting and entering data into each receipt, the small business was able to generate customized receipts in just a few clicks.

The integration with cloudlayer.io also allowed small businesses to leverage their existing point-of-sale system, further streamlining their workflow and saving resources. In addition, the integration was straightforward thanks to cloudlayer.io's well-documented API and integration guides, which allowed the small business to implement and test the integration quickly.

Overall, cloudlayer.io helped small businesses save significant time and resources by automating their receipt generation process and providing a powerful and flexible solution for generating professional-looking receipts.

Improving the customer experience with professional-looking receipts

In addition to saving time and resources, using cloudlayer.io to generate professional-looking receipts also positively impacted small business customers. By providing clear and easy-to-read receipts with all the necessary information, customers could more easily track their purchases and stay informed about their transactions.

Moreover, the ability to customize the receipts with the small business's branding and formatting preferences created a more professional and consistent customer experience. This helped the small business stand out from competitors and enhance its brand image.

The automated receipt generation process also meant that customers received their receipts faster, with fewer errors. This helped improve customer satisfaction and created a more seamless checkout experience.

Professional-looking receipts helped the small business save time and resources, improved the customer experience, and created a more professional and consistent brand image.

Realizing cost savings with cloudlayer.io

Using cloudlayer.io for receipt generation also provided small businesses with significant cost savings. Before using cloudlayer.io, the small business manually generated receipts, which required considerable time and resources. By automating the process with cloudlayer.io, the small business could save on labor costs and increase efficiency.

In addition, cloudlayer.io's pricing structure is based on usage, which allows small businesses to only pay for what they need. This meant the small business could generate as many or as few receipts as required without incurring unnecessary costs.

Furthermore, cloudlayer.io's global CDN network ensured that small businesses did not have to incur additional bandwidth costs for distributing their generated receipts to customers. This further helped small businesses save on costs and streamline their operations.

Overall, using cloudlayer.io for receipt generation gave small businesses significant savings by reducing labor costs, increasing efficiency, and only charging for what they used.

Conclusion

In conclusion, using cloudlayer.io for receipt generation proved to be a valuable solution for small businesses, providing significant benefits such as saving time and resources, improving the customer experience, and realizing cost savings. In addition, the small business could streamline its operations, increase efficiency, and create a more professional and consistent brand image by automating its receipt generation process.

The small business plans to continue using cloudlayer.io for its receipt generation needs and may explore additional ways to leverage the platform's capabilities to enhance its operations further. For example, they may consider using cloudlayer.io's API and integration capabilities to automate other business processes or generate additional documents, such as invoices or reports.

Overall, using cloudlayer.io has been a game-changer for small businesses, allowing them to save time and resources, improve their customer experience, and realize cost savings. By leveraging the power of cloudlayer.io, small business has been able to focus on growing their business and providing exceptional service to their customers.